From the perspective of the entire power system, energy storage application scenarios can be divided into three major scenarios: power generation side energy storage, transmission and distribution side energy storage, and user side energy storage. As grid-connected PV capacity continues to increase, its impact on the power grid grows, creating greater growth opportunities for energy storage. Energy storage technologies for communication systems include battery systems, supercapacitors, flywheels, and compressed air energy storage (CAES). Each technology serves a specific purpose and offers distinct advantages suited to various communication needs. . As a flexible power resource regulation method, energy storage configuration can reduce electricity costs and improve green energy consumption capabilities, thereby effectively solving the problem of green development in the information and communication industry. Communication Energy Storage (CES) systems support the stability and resilience of telecom infrastructure, especially in remote or off-grid locations.
